Oatly Group AB - ADR

OTLY trades at $9.97, up 2.15% today, with a bullish technical signal despite mixed moving averages. Revenue grew to $862M in 2025, but net losses persist at -$153M. The company maintains a strong brand presence, with recent product expansions in Canada and a partnership with Nespresso. Cash burn remains a concern, with negative operating cash flow of -$24M in 2025. Analyst consensus is divided, with 44% buy ratings but 50% hold, reflecting cautious optimism amid financial challenges.

Outlook: OTLY shows potential for growth through market expansion and cost management, but high debt and sustained losses pose significant risks. Investment appeal hinges on achieving profitability and reducing cash burn. Key catalysts include Q2 2026 earnings on July 22, 2026, and execution of strategic initiatives. Risks include liquidity constraints and competitive pressures in the plant-based beverage sector.

About Enphase Energy Inc

Enphase Energy is a global energy technology company. The company delivers smart, easy-to-use solutions that manage solar generation, storage, and communication on one platform. The company's microinverter technology primarily serves the rooftop solar market and produces a fully integrated solar-plus-storage solution. Geographically, it derives a majority of revenue from the United States.

About Oatly Group AB - ADR

Oatly Group AB is engaged in the food and drinks industry. Some of its products include Oat Drink, Chilled Oat Drink, Oatgurt, Creamy Oat, Icecreams, among others. It caters to Sweden, Germany, United Kingdom, Netherlands, North America, Finland, and other markets.
